Lemon heart biscuits

Serves around 20, depending on the size of your cutters
Prep time 30 minutes
Cook time 8 minutes
Total time 38 minutes

These lemon biscuits have a lovely buttery crisp texture with a tangy lemon curd centre

Ingredients

  • 200g unsalted butter (softened)
  • 140g caster sugar
  • 1 Medium egg yolk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 lemon (zest only)
  • 280g plain flour (plus extra for rolling)
  • 1/2 jar lemon curd
  • icing sugar (for dusting)

Note

These biscuits would also be great with nutella or jam spread in the middle - just leave out the lemon zest in the dough and substitute the lemon curd for your preferred filling!

They will keep for up to three days in an airtight container. The biscuits will go a little softer when they are filled so leave filling the biscuits until the last minute if you prefer a crisper texture.

 

Directions

Step 1
Put the softened butter, egg yolk, sugar, vanilla extract and lemon zest into a bowl and mix together with a wooden spoon until incorporated.
Step 2
Sieve in the flour and mix together. The mixture will be quite dry so you may need to bring it together with your hands.
Step 3
Place the dough on a floured surface and cut in half. Roll out one half to a little thicker than a 20p piece and start cutting out your heart shapes. The biscuits will be stuck together in pairs once they are cooked so make sure you have enough matching pairs. Remember to cut a little heart out of every other big heart so you'll be able to see the lemon curd filling when they're finished.
Step 4
Repeat with the rest of the dough until you have used it all. Place your hearts on a baking tray lined with baking paper, cover with cling film and chill for 30 minutes.
Step 5
Preheat the oven to 200C/180C fan/gas 6. Remove the cling film and place the trays in the oven for 8-12 minutes until golden brown. They will crisp up quite a lot when they cool so don't be afraid to bring them out of the oven when they are still a little soft.
Step 6
Cool the biscuits on wire racks. Once they are cooled, spread a little blob of lemon curd onto a biscuit (be careful not to spread it too far to the edges as the curd will ooze out), then place a heart biscuit with a hole cut in the centre on top and gently press down. Continue with the rest of the biscuits. Dust liberally with icing sugar and they're ready to share with your Valentine!
